Emmanuel Frimpong, Ghanaian footballer, is born

This Day in History: January 10, 1992
Additional Date: January 10, 1992
Emmanuel Frimpong was born on 10 January 1992 in Kumasi, Ghana. He moved to England at a very young age where he attended school in Tottenham. He joined  Arsenal at the age of nine and has played for them since. He is currently playing for Charlton Athletic on loan from Arsenal. In 2012, Frimpong switched his national eligibility from England to his country of birth, Ghana. He is hoping to represent Ghana in the 2014 World cup. He has been unfortunate to have suffered an injury during the 2011/2012 season where he ruptured a ligament.
